Insert a sound to workspace. Edit the property ID to change the sound. Insert a script, And script it to play the sound every so seconds, And stop it every so seconds. If you want multiple sounds, You have to time them so they don't overlap. If you want curtain features, (Such as sound on touch) You need to edit the play script. ~Forum Jigglypuff

Dear alak65, Do you mean the ID for a song? 1. Click "Develop" on the top 2. Click "Library" on the top 3. Click "Audio" on the left 4. Search the song you want/search the sound you want to put in your game. 5. You will see a bunch of numbers at the end of the URL 6. Copy those numbers. 7. And paste it where you need it.
